Lesson 4

Filipinos are the most hospitable people in the world. We have want of nothing here. What they have they will give us; we only have to ask, and when the give it to us, they give us a lot. On Monday, we went to a rotary meeting in a city named Tagum. They were wonderful, and they toured us all around the city. For lunch, we went to a coffee shop owned by one of the Rotarians. Victoria, Carver, and Jessica had ordered lunch earlier in the day because of their vegetarian, dietary needs. Victoria had ordered soup, Carver had ordered a tuna sandwich, and Jessica had ordered a crepe. Well, that's what everyone got. All three dishes. The food just kept coming and coming. We also had fruit, which has been a staple of our diet, and coffee and sodas. We could not eat it all. Now we know, you have to tell them EXACTLY what you want, and then you will receive it.
